Despite the enormous scale of Las Vegas tourism, the hospitality sector represents only a relatively small share of regional water consumption.
Current data indicates that the entire Las Vegas Strip collectively uses between five and six percent of Southern Nevada’s total water supply.
This comparatively modest share has been achieved through decades of conservation initiatives, infrastructure improvements and technological innovation implemented across major resort properties.
The industry’s continued investment in sustainable water management has enabled accommodation providers to reduce consumption while maintaining world-class hospitality experiences for visitors from around the globe.
This operational efficiency has become one of the defining characteristics of Las Vegas’ tourism infrastructure.
One of the most advanced sustainability initiatives involves comprehensive indoor water reclamation systems operating throughout many major Strip resorts.
Water used inside hotels is captured, treated either on-site or through municipal treatment facilities and ultimately returned to Lake Mead.
Through this process, operators receive return-flow credits recognising the successful recycling of water that would otherwise have been permanently consumed.
The system functions as an effective closed-loop model that substantially reduces net water use while supporting broader regional conservation objectives.
Nearly one hundred percent of indoor water generated within major properties now participates in this highly efficient recycling process.
Cooling infrastructure represents another important focus area for sustainability investment throughout Las Vegas.
Traditional evaporative cooling technologies have gradually been replaced by more efficient hybrid cooling towers capable of reducing water consumption without compromising operational performance.
MGM Resorts International has emerged as one of the leading participants in this modernisation programme.
A flagship installation developed at the Bellagio in collaboration with the Southern Nevada Water Authority has demonstrated the effectiveness of these technologies by conserving an estimated 18 million gallons of water every year.
Such projects illustrate how infrastructure modernisation can simultaneously improve environmental performance and operational efficiency.
Large-scale water attractions remain important elements of the Las Vegas visitor experience, yet they have increasingly been managed through self-contained operational systems.
Megaresorts now rely upon isolated underground well water supplies combined with sophisticated closed-loop filtration technology that enables continuous recycling.
One notable example has been Mandalay Bay’s Shark Reef Aquarium.
Approximately ninety percent of the aquarium’s water volume is continuously recycled, conserving roughly two million gallons annually while avoiding unnecessary pressure on municipal water resources.
This approach demonstrates how environmental conservation can successfully coexist with major tourism attractions.
Outdoor landscaping has also undergone major transformation throughout the Las Vegas resort corridor.
Nevada’s conservation mandates have accelerated the removal of non-functional ornamental turf that previously required substantial irrigation despite providing little practical benefit.
Casinos have progressively replaced decorative grass, water-intensive landscaping and ornamental moats with drought-resistant desert vegetation together with artificial turf requiring minimal maintenance.
Major upgrades have included the replacement of older landscaping features at Excalibur and New York-New York through carefully designed desert landscapes better suited to Southern Nevada’s natural climate.
These changes significantly reduce outdoor water demand while preserving attractive resort environments.
Green building certification has become an increasingly important objective throughout Las Vegas’ hospitality industry.
Major hospitality real estate owners have accelerated infrastructure improvements through sustainable financing mechanisms, including multi-billion-dollar green bond programmes supporting environmental investments across extensive resort portfolios.
As a result, more than twenty-five percent of many participating hospitality portfolios have already achieved LEED Silver certification or higher.
Long-term sustainability strategies continue targeting further expansion, with certification levels projected to reach approximately forty percent of eligible properties by 2030.
These internationally recognised environmental standards strengthen both operational efficiency and investor confidence.
Artificial intelligence has become one of the hospitality industry’s most valuable tools for improving water management.
Luxury hotels have increasingly introduced automated sub-metering systems capable of continuously monitoring water consumption across individual operational areas.
Advanced AI-driven leak detection technology enables even small water losses to be identified almost immediately.
Instead of requiring lengthy manual inspections, maintenance teams can respond within minutes after abnormal consumption patterns are detected.
Rapid intervention substantially reduces unmetered water losses while improving operational efficiency throughout large resort properties.
The integration of digital technology has therefore become an essential component of modern sustainability management.
